Trinity Elms resident celebrates 105th birthday
CLEMMONS — Lindsay Tise was born on Dec. 28, 1918, on Country Club Road in Winston-Salem. It was home birth and Papa and Laura were delighted. Tise grew up skating, playing marbles and baseball. He attended R.J. Reynolds High School and prepared to go to school for electronic repair. Lutheran Services Carolinas remains largest nonprofit senior service provider in Carolinas, shoots up national rankings
CLEMMONS — Lutheran Services Carolinas (LSC) is once again the largest nonprofit provider of senior services in both North and South Carolina according to the LeadingAge Ziegler 200 list, which ranks the largest providers of nonprofit aging services in the nation. LSC operates Clemmons-based senior-living community Trinity Elms. FCSO: Increase in scams during the holiday season
Submitted from the Forsyth County Sheriff’s Office FORSYTH COUNTY — The Forsyth County Sheriff’s Office wants community members to know about recent scams. The sheriff’s office has received an influx of calls reporting scams this holiday season. The most common scam circulating now relates to jury duty and failure to appear.
